Universal GEO Context Generator

The Universal GEO Context Generator (geo_context_generator.py) is a Python CLI tool designed to inject Generative Engine Optimization (GEO) constraints across a developer's entire AI workflow. It acts as an open-source lead magnet for the Zero-Shot Agency.

Overview

Instead of just targeting Cursor (like the cursorrules-generator), this tool populates multiple AI agent context files in a target repository with a unified 5-point GEO Ruleset.

Files generated: - .cursorrules (Cursor IDE) - .clinerules (Cline extension) - claude.md (Claude CLI/Projects) - AGENTS.md (Autonomous Agents)

The Core 5-Point GEO Ruleset

  1. BOT-NATIVE ARCHITECTURE (SEMANTIC HTML): Never use a generic div/span when a semantic HTML5 element exists. Apply Schema microdata. (Rationale: Prevents text-chunking errors during LLM scraping).
  2. HIGH-DENSITY INFORMATION (EMPIRICAL BIAS): Eliminate corporate jargon/fluff. Replace qualitative claims with quantitative empirical data. (Rationale: Boosts RAG cosine-similarity scores).
  3. QUOTATION ADDITION: Embed direct, attributed quotations from high-authority sources in technical content. (Rationale: Mathematically reduces LLM generation effort, boosting citation probability).
  4. MACHINE-READABLE SYNCING: Format documentation for raw markdown extraction compatible with llms.txt. (Rationale: Frictionless ingestion for AI crawlers).
  5. STRUCTURAL FLUENCY: Default to tables, definition lists, and bullets over long paragraphs. (Rationale: Preserves entity relationships during tokenization).
